Skip to main content

Sådan bruges sammenligningsoperatører i Excel

In depth with Dana White: McGregor, Diaz, Poirier, Till and more - UFC 229 (Juni 2026)

In depth with Dana White: McGregor, Diaz, Poirier, Till and more - UFC 229 (Juni 2026)
Anonim

Sammenligning operatører er symboler, der bruges i Excel formler til at sammenligne to værdier og output et ønsket resultat. Resultatet af denne sammenligning kan være TRUE eller FALSE eller enhver anden outputværdi du angiver i stedet for en sand eller falsk tilstand.

Bemærk Oplysningerne i denne artikel gælder for Excel-versioner 2019, 2016, 2013, 2010, Excel Online og Excel til Mac.

Seks Sammenligningsoperatører

Der er seks sammenligning operatører til rådighed for dig at bruge i Excel.

Disse operatører bruges til at teste for forhold som:

  • Lige: To værdier eller strenge er de samme (æble = æble)
  • Større end: En værdi er større end den anden (10 > 8)
  • Mindre end: En værdi er mindre end den anden (8 < 10)
  • Større end eller lig med: En værdi er større eller den samme som en anden (10 >= 10)
  • Mindre end eller lig med: En værdi er mindre end eller den samme som en anden (5 <= 5)
  • Ikke lig med: To værdier er ikke ens (hund <> kat)

Alle sammenligningsoperatører arbejder med værdier, mens nogle (f.eks <> og =) også arbejde med strenge (tekst) og datoer.

Sammenligningsoperatører i IF-funktionen

Der er to områder i Excel, hvor du kan bruge sammenligningsoperatører. Den mest almindelige brug er inde i HVIS fungere.

Indenfor en celle i et regneark skal du påberåbe IF-funktionen ved at skrive:

= IF (

Du får vist popup-hjælpetekst, som lyder:

logical_test, value_if_true, value_if_false

Dette er formatet for at bruge IF-funktionen korrekt.

  • Den første værdi er den betingede test, der indeholder sammenligningsoperatøren.
  • Den anden værdi er det tal eller den streng, du vil have vist, hvis sammenligningen er sand.
  • Den tredje værdi er det tal eller den streng, du vil have vist, hvis sammenligningen er fejlagtig.

Alle tre værdier inde i IF-funktionen skal adskilles med kommaer.

Den logiske test kan referere til enten værdier eller celler i Excel-regnearket, der indeholder værdier. Du kan også huse formuleringer inde i selve sammenligningen.

For at sammenligne dataene i celle A1 med dataene i celle B4 skal du skrive:

= IF (A1<>

For at kontrollere om værdien i celle A1 er under 50, skriv:

= IF (A1 <50, SAND, FALSK)

For at kontrollere, om værdien i celle A1 er mindre end halvdelen af ​​værdien i celle B4, skal du skrive:

= IF (A1 <(B4 / 2), SAND, FALSK)

I eksemplerne ovenfor returnerer Excel enten TRUE eller FALSE i cellen, hvor du har skrevet IF-erklæringen, afhængigt af resultatet af sammenligningen.

Du kan erstatte TRUE eller FALSE med en hvilken som helst værdi eller streng, hvis du vil have IF-formlen til at returnere noget andet i den celle. For eksempel:

= IF (A1 <50, "Bob", "Sally")

Dette vil returnere "Bob" i cellen, hvis tilstanden er sand, eller "Sally", hvis tilstanden er forkert.

Sammenligningsoperatører i Excel VBA eller makroer

Du kan bruge de samme sammenligning operatører inde i Excel VBA editor.

Excel VBA bruges til at oprette makroer til automatisering af handlinger inde i et regneark.

Sådan åbnes Excel VBA-editoren:

  1. Vælg Fil > Muligheder > Tilpas bånd.
  2. Aktivér Udvikler afkrydsningsfelt under Hovedfaner og vælg Okay.
  3. I Excel skal du vælge Udvikler > Vis kode.
  4. Dobbeltklik ThisWorkbook under Microsoft Excel-objekter i venstre rude.
  5. Øverst i kodevinduet skal du indstille venstre-rullemenuen til Workbook og den rigtige til Åben.

Du redigerer nu kode, der kører hver gang Excel-filen åbnes. I dette vindue kan du sammenligne celle A1 til A2 og automatisk udfylde A3 med en værdi eller en tekst afhængigt af sammenligningsoperatørens resultater.

Her er et eksempel på, hvordan denne kode ville se ud:

Hvis A1 <A2 Så A3 = "JA"AndetA3 = "NEJ"Afslut Hvis

Formateringen er lidt anderledes i VBA, men sammenligningssymbolerne (operatører), der bruges til at sammenligne to værdier eller strenge, er nøjagtigt ens.

Hvis du lige er begyndt at lære Excel, vil du gerne læse Lifewires Excel Tutorials for Beginners for yderligere at øge din færdighed ved hjælp af Excel-regneark.